South Dearborn Heights, near Warren Ave and Beech Daly, is full of bungalows and early Cape Cods built between 1942 and 1955, many with shallow attic spaces and, after being reroofed more than once over the decades, multiple shingle layers stacked on aging plywood decking. Cross north past Ford Rd toward Telegraph Rd and Outer Dr and the housing shifts to 1960s and 70s ranches and bi-levels instead. That variation within a single city means a repair call near Henry Ford College looks nothing like one near Crestwood High School, even though both are technically Dearborn Heights. 6 Roof Repair Issues We See Every Week in Dearborn Heights

Pre-war bungalows and post-war Cape Cods built 1942-1955 in south Dearborn Heights, plus 1960s-70s ranches and bi-levels in the north end — many with multiple shingle layers and aging plywood decking underneath. These are the failure modes our crew documents most often on Dearborn Heights roof repair calls:

Active roof leaks

South Dearborn Heights bungalows near Warren Ave frequently leak at the ceiling because their shallow attic spaces trap heat and moisture against shingles that were already stacked in multiple layers.

Missing or curling shingles

Sun exposure on roofs that face south along Ford Rd causes granule loss and curling shingles faster than on the shadier, tree lined blocks near Hines Park.

Damaged flashing

Bungalows from the 1940s and 50s in south Dearborn Heights often have flashing that was patched repeatedly over the decades rather than properly replaced, leaving weak points around chimneys and vent stacks.

Ice dam damage

Shallow attic spaces on Dearborn Heights bungalows near Beech Daly and Joy Rd hold heat close to the roof deck, melting snow that refreezes at the eaves and lifts shingles.

Storm-damaged valleys

Debris blown by wind from the mature trees around Hines Park and Cherry Hill tears underlayment and displaces ridge caps on nearby Dearborn Heights roofs during storms.

Failed pipe boots & vents

Rubber pipe boot collars on the older Warren Ave and Michigan Ave bungalows dry out and split after decades of sun and freeze thaw exposure, dripping water directly into shallow attic spaces.

Roof Repair Cost in Dearborn Heights, MI (2026)

Most Dearborn Heights roof repair projects cost between $350 and $1,200. Minor leak and shingle repairs start at $150. Timeline: same-day to 2 days.

Roof repair in Dearborn Heights typically costs $350 to $1,200, with small repairs like a shingle patch or single boot replacement starting around $150. Where a Dearborn Heights job lands in that range often depends on which side of the city it's on. Bungalows in the south end near Warren Ave sometimes need extra work removing old shingle layers before a repair can even begin, while ranches in the north end near Telegraph Rd tend to have simpler, single layer roofs that repair faster and cost less.
